This thesis is an investigation of the use of isoflurane and butorphanol in the green iguana ('Iguana iguana'). Controlled studies assessing the clinical use of anesthesia and analgesics in the green iguana, a popular pet, are necessary to promote competence and confidence in providing safe, humane anesthetic management. The primary goals of this research were: (1) to estimate the anesthetic dose of isoflurane required (MAC), with and without butorphanol analgesic supplementation, (2) to evaluate the cardiovascular effects of isoflurane alone and in conjunction with butorphanol at various anesthetic depths and (3) to estimate the cardiac anesthetic index during isoflurane anesthesia (with and without butorphanol) as a relative measure of safety. From our experimental results, we estimated the MAC of isoflurane to be 2.1% and demonstrated a dose dependent depression of cardiovascular function, similar to that observed in other animals. Butorphanol had no significant effect on MAC. Some individuals had a MAC had a reduction while others had an increase in MAC, as shown in some other species. The cardiovascular effects of butorphanol and isoflurane were similar to that observed for isoflurane alone, providing evidence for the safe use of butorphanol during isofurane anesthesia. Interestingly, we found isoflurane with or without butorphanol was unable to create cardiac arrest in healthy green iguanas when increased to 9.2% over at least 2.5 hours of anesthesia. Anesthesia with isoflurane appears to be extremely safe in the green iguana. These results encourage the use of anesthesia for surgical and diagnostic procedures in the iguana. Although we were unable to show an overall advantage of butorphanol use during isoflurane anesthesia in this species, we showed no detrimental effects that can be used to argue against appropriate analgesia provision in the green iguana.
